Explore the historical and architectural heritage of Basse-Terre, from its colonial origins to the struggles for freedom. This collection highlights the 18th-century Cathedral of Notre-Dame-de-Guadeloupe, known for its volcanic stone facade, and the industrial ruins of the Distillerie Des Marets. The list features significant civic sites like the Maison du Patrimoine and the former military hospital at Camp Jacob, alongside memorials dedicated to local soldiers and the abolitionist hero Louis Delgrès.
